if we supply to secondary winding how transformer work?

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back



if we supply to secondary winding how transformer work?..

Answer / s.a.mohamed faisal

In case of a step up transformer, supplying to the secondary
would produce a stepped down voltage at its primary.And in
step own transformers its vice-versa.

if we supply to secondary winding how transformer work?..

Answer / ranvir

There is not structural difference in between primary and
secondary winding.Bothe winding can be used to give
input.If your transformer ratio os 1:2 , if you used
opposite it will be work as a 2:1 transformer.
